So I just realized that one of my power heads ( which is my under rock power head) stopped working. It's back in working mode now, was just stuck, but. Ow it's pumped up a lot of detritus that was apparently not getting flowed out while the power head was down. Any easy way to get this off my rocks, because after I got it working it just pushed it all around the tank and had landed on the rocks. I keep going on and using a power head to get it into the water again but should I shove a bag in my sump to catch it all or do you think my skimmer will take care of it? Image1485203549.680703.jpg

You can use a turkey baster to blow any detritus off of rocks that has been missed. Proper filtration through things like filter socks will catch anything that is being flushed out.
 
Or you can use airline tubing to suck out some water but all the detritus, it works better than a turkey baster. All you have to do is create a python with the air line tubing.
